Understanding the English legal system -- Sources of English law -- Community law, its impact on English law and the English courts -- The European Convention on Human Rights and English Law -- Law reform and the changing legal system Criminal courts -- History -- The adversarial process -- Civil procedure -- Alternatives to the civil courts, institutions and procedures -- Criminal procedure -- Lawyers -- Judges -- Magistrates -- The Jury -- Legal services.
This edition of an established text provides a concise and up-to-date introduction to the English legal system. Both law students and students on vocational courses will welcome it as a highly readable and stimulating overview of the subject.
